    OPINION AND ORDER OF THE BOARD (by M. McFawn):
    On July 8, 1998, the Board adopted a final opinion and order in this matter. The
    adopted rules were published in the
    Illinois Register
    at 22 Ill. Reg. 13723 (July 24, 1998). The
    Joint Committee on Administrative Rules identified several numerical value errors in the
    published text in Table C entitled “Vehicle Exhaust Emissions Fast-Pass Standards,” which it
    has asked the Board to correct in an expedited manner pursuant to Section 5-85 of the Illinois
    Administrative Procedure Act (APA) (5 ILCS 100/5-85 (1994)). The Board accordingly
    adopts this order to expedite publication of the rules containing the intended numerical values
    in Table C. The intention to correct these numerical values was articulated in the Board’s final
    opinion of July 8, 1998. See In the Matter of: Enhanced Vehicle Inspection and Maintenance
    (I/M) Regulations: Amendments to 35 Ill. Adm. Code 240 July 8, 1998, R98-24, slip op. at
    17-18.
    The Board sets forth below in their entirety the rules adopted by the Board in its July 8,
    1998 order as amended by today’s order, including the correct, intended version of Table C.

    Section 240.102 Definitions
    All terms which appear in this Part have the definitions specified in this Part and 35 Ill. Adm.
    Code 201 and 211. Where conflicting definitions occur, the definitions of this Section apply
    in this Part.
    “Agency” means the Illinois Environmental Protection Agency.
    "Diesel engine" means all types of internal-combustion engines in which
    air is compressed to a temperature sufficiently high to ignite fuel injected
    directly into the cylinder area.
    "Diesel locomotive" means a diesel engine vehicle designed to move cars
    on a railway.
    “Evaporative system integrity test” means a test of a vehicle’s
    evaporative system. The test shall either consist of a leak check of a
    vehicle’s fuel cap with a fuel cap pressure decay tester (fuel cap pressure
    decay test), a fuel cap leak flow tester (fuel cap leak flow test), or a
    visual functional check, as applicable.
    “Fuel cap” means a device used to seal a vehicle’s fuel inlet.
    “Fuel cap leak flow test” means a test which may be performed in
    accordance with this Part on a vehicle’s fuel cap using a fuel cap leak
    flow tester to determine whether the vehicle complies with the
    evaporative system emission standards of this Part.
    “Fuel cap leak flow tester” means a device used to determine the leak
    flow integrity of a vehicle’s fuel cap by comparing the measured leak
    flow of the fuel cap with an established fuel cap leak flow standard.
    “Fuel cap pressure decay test” means the test performed in accordance
    with this Part on a vehicle’s fuel cap using a fuel cap pressure decay
    tester to determine whether the vehicle complies with the evaporative
    system emission standards of this Part.
    “Fuel cap pressure decay tester” means a device used to determine the
    pressure decay integrity of a vehicle’s fuel cap by monitoring the
    pressure behind the fuel cap for a ten second period and comparing the

    5
    measured pressure decay of the fuel cap to an established fuel cap
    pressure decay standard.
    “Fuel cap visual functional test” means the test performed in accordance
    with this Part on a vehicle’s fuel cap using visual analysis to determine
    whether the vehicle complies with the evaporative system emission
    standards of this Part.
    "Full power position" means the throttle position at which the engine
    fuel delivery is at maximum flow.
    "Gross vehicle weight rating (GVWR)" means the value specified by the
    manufacturer as the maximum design loaded weight of a single vehicle.
    "Heavy duty vehicle" means any motor vehicle rated at more than 8500
    pounds GVWR or that has a vehicle curb weight of more than 6000
    pounds or that has a basic vehicle frontal area in excess of 45 square
    feet.
    "High idle" means a vehicle operating condition with engine
    disconnected from an external load (placed in either neutral or park) and
    operating at speed of 2500 + 300 RPM.
    "Idle mode" means that portion of a vehicle emission test procedure
    conducted with the engine disconnected from an external load and
    operating at minimum throttle.
    "Initial idle mode" means the first of up to two idle mode sampling
    periods during a steady-state idle mode test, during which exhaust
    emission measurements are made with the vehicle in "as-received"
    condition.
    "Light duty truck 1" means a motor vehicle rated at 6000 pounds
    maximum GVWR or less and which has a vehicle frontal area of 45
    square feet or less, and which is designed primarily for purposes of
    transportation of property or is a derivation of such a vehicle, or is
    designed primarily for transportation of persons and has a capacity of
    more than 12 persons, or is available with special features enabling off-
    street or off-highway operation and use.
    "Light duty truck 2" means a motor vehicle rated between 6001 and
    8500 pounds maximum GVWR and which has a vehicle frontal area of
    45 square feet or less, and which is designed primarily for purposes of
    transportation of property or is a derivation of such a vehicle, or is
    designed primarily for transportation of persons and has a capacity of

    6
    more than 12 persons, or is available with special features enabling off-
    street or off-highway operation and use.
    "Light duty vehicle" means a passenger car or passenger car derivative
    capable of seating 12 passengers or fewer. "Loaded mode" means that
    portion of a vehicle emission test procedure conducted with the vehicle
    positioned and operating under load on a chassis dynamometer.
    “Loaded mode” means that portion of a vehicle emission test procedure
    conducted with the vehicle positioned and operating under load on a
    chassis dynamometer.
    "Loaded vehicle weight (LVW)" means the vehicle curb weight plus 300
    pounds.
    "Measured values" means five second running averages of exhaust
    emission concentrations sampled at a minimum rate of twice per second.
    "Model year" means the year of manufacture of a motor vehicle based
    upon the annual production period as designated by the manufacturer and
    indicated on the title and registration of the vehicle. If the manufacturer
    does not designate a production period for the vehicle, then "model year"
    means the calendar year of manufacture.
    "Motor vehicle" as used in this Part, shall have the same meaning as in
    Section 1-146 of the Illinois Vehicle Code [625 ILCS 5/1-146].
    "Preconditioning mode" means a period of steady-state loaded mode or
    high-idle operation conducted to ensure that the engine and emissions
    control system components are operating at normal operating
    temperatures, thus minimizing false failures caused by improper or
    insufficient warm-up.
    "Second-chance idle mode" means the second of two idle mode sampling
    periods during a steady-state idle mode test, preceded by a
    preconditioning mode and utilized as a second chance to pass idle
    exhaust emission standards immediately following an initial idle mode
    failure.
    "Smokemeter or opacimeter" means an optical instrument designed to
    measure the opacity of smoke or diesel exhaust gases using the light
    extinction method.
    "Snap-idle cycle" means rapidly depressing the accelerator pedal from
    normal idle to the full power position while the vehicle is in neutral,

    7
    holding the pedal in the position for no longer than ten seconds or until
    the engine reaches maximum RPM, and fully releasing the pedal so that
    the engine decelerates to normal idle.
    "Steady-state idle test" means a vehicle emission test procedure
    consisting of an initial idle mode measurement of exhaust emissions
    followed, if necessary, by a loaded or high idle preconditioning mode
    and a second-chance idle mode.
    "Transient loaded mode test" means a vehicle emissions test run on an
    inertial and power absorbing dynamometer using USEPA's IM240
    driving cycle consisting of accelerations and decelerations simulating on-
    road driving conditions.

    Section 240.104 Inspection
    a)
    All motor vehicles subject to inspection pursuant to Section 13A-104 of the
    Vehicle Emissions Inspection Law [625 ILCS 5/13A-104] shall comply with the
    exhaust emission standards for carbon monoxide and hydrocarbons set forth at
    Section 240.124 of this Part.
    b)
    All motor vehicles subject to inspection pursuant to Section 13B-15 of the
    Vehicle Emissions Inspection Law [625 ILCS 5/13B-15] shall comply with
    applicable vehicle emission standards contained in Sections 240.152, 240.162,
    240.163, 240.172, 240.182 and 240.192 of this Part.

    SUBPART E: TRANSIENT LOADED MODE TEST EMISSION STANDARDS
    Section 240.162 Vehicle Exhaust Emission Start-Up Standards
    Vehicle exhaust emission start-up standards contained in Section 240.Table A of this Part shall
    apply for all vehicles subject to inspection until two years after the beginning of IM240 testing.
    All standards are expressed in grams per mile (gpm).
    (Source: Amended at 22 Ill. Reg. 13723, effective July 13, 1998)

    9
    Section 240.163 Vehicle Exhaust Emission Final Standards
    Vehicle exhaust emission final standards contained in Section 240.Table B of this Part shall
    apply for all vehicles subject to inspection beginning at the conclusion of testing using the
    start-up vehicle exhaust emissions standards required in Section 240.162. All standards are
    expressed in grams per mile (gpm).
    (Source: Amended at 22 Ill. Reg. 13723 effective July 13, 1998)
    Section 240.164 Vehicle Exhaust Emission Fast-Pass Standards
    Vehicle exhaust emissions fast-pass standards contained in Section 240.Table C of this Part
    will apply for all vehicles subject to inspection under Section 240.161 of this Part utilizing the
    IM240 transient loaded mode exhaust emission test procedures that will be adopted by the
    Agency in 35 Ill. Adm. Code 276. All standards are expressed as the cumulative grams for
    each second of the composite and Phase 2 tests.
    (Source: Old Section 240.164 renumbered to Section 240.165 and new Section 240.164 added
    at 22 Ill. Reg. 13723, effective July 13, 1998)
    Section 240. 165
    Compliance Determination
    a)
    Vehicle Exhaust Emission Start-Up and Final Standards - Compliance shall be
    determined based upon the measurement of exhaust emissions while operating
    the vehicle on a dynamometer and following the driving cycle as specified for
    the transient IM240 test procedures adopted by the Agency. If the corrected,
    composite emission rates exceed standards for any pollutant, additional analysis
    of test results shall review the second phase ("Phase 2") of the driving cycle
    separately. Phase 2 shall include second 94 through second 239 of the driving
    cycle. Second-by-second emission rates in grams and composite emission rates
    in grams per mile for Phase 2 and for the entire composite test shall be recorded
    for each pollutant. For any given pollutant, if the composite emission level is at
    or below the composite standard or if the Phase 2 grams per mile emission level
    is at or below the applicable Phase 2 standard, then the vehicle shall pass the
    test for that pollutant. Composite and Phase 2 emission rates shall be calculated
    in accordance with procedures specified in "High-Tech I/M Procedures,
    Emissions Standards, Quality Control Requirements, and Equipment
    Specifications: IM240 and Functional Evaporative System Tests, Revised
    Technical Guidance," incorporated by reference at Section 240.107 of this Part.
    b)
    Vehicle Exhaust Emission Fast-Pass Standards - Compliance will be determined
    based upon the measurement of exhaust emissions while operating the vehicle
    on a dynamometer and following the driving cycle as specified for the transient
    IM240 test procedures adopted by the Agency. Vehicles will be fast-passed
    using the following algorithm:

    10
    1)
    Beginning at second 30 of the driving cycle, cumulative second-by-
    second emission levels for each second, calculated from the start of the
    cycle in grams, will be compared to the cumulative fast-pass emission
    standards for the second under consideration. Beginning at second 109,
    fast-pass decisions are based upon analysis of cumulative emissions in
    Phase 2, the portion of the test beginning at second 94, as well as
    emission levels accumulated from the beginning of the composite test.
    2)
    A vehicle will pass the transient IM240 test for a given pollutant if either
    of the following conditions occurs:
    A)
    cumulative emissions of the pollutant are below the full cycle
    fast-pass standard for the second under consideration; or
    B)
    at second 109 and later, cumulative Phase 2 emissions are below
    the Phase 2 fast-pass standards for the second under
    consideration.
    3)
    Testing may be terminated when fast-pass criteria are met for all subject
    pollutants in the same second.
    4)
    If a fast-pass determination cannot be made for all subject pollutants
    before the driving cycle ends, the pass/fail determination for each
    component will be based on composite or Phase 2 emissions over the full
    driving cycle according to the procedures in subsection (a) of this
    Section. In cases where fast-pass standards are not used, composite
    emission rates in grams per mile for Phase 2 and for the entire composite
    test will be recorded for each pollutant.
    5)
    Composite and Phase 2 emission rates will be calculated in accordance
    with procedures specified in “High-Tech I/M Procedures, Emissions
    Standards, Quality Control Requirements, and Equipment Specifications:
    IM240 and Functional Evaporative System Tests, Revised Technical
    Guidance” incorporated by reference at Section 240.107 of this Part.
    (Source: Renumbered from Section 240.164 and amended at 22 Ill. Reg. 13723, effective
    July 13, 1998)

    Section 240.182 On-Road Remote Sensing Emission Standards
    Exhaust emissions from all subject vehicles and trucks shall not exceed the following
    limitations:
    Model Year Hydrocarbons
    Carbon Monoxide
    (ppm)
    (%)
    1992+
    400
    2.0
    1988-1991
    450
    3.0
    1981-1987
    650
    5.0
    1975-1980
    1300
    7.0
    1968-1974
    1700
    8.0
    (Source: Added at 22 Ill. Reg. 13723, effective July 13, 1998)
    Section 240.183 Compliance Determination
    Compliance shall be determined based upon the measurement of exhaust emissions using the
    on-road remote sensing test procedures adopted by the Agency. If, during the course of on-
    road inspections, a vehicle is found to exceed the on-road remote sensing emission standards
    specified in Section 240.182 for the model year and type of vehicle, the Agency shall send a
    notice to the vehicle owner of the violation, which notice will include the time and location of
    the reading. The notice of a second on-road remote sensing exceedence shall, in addition to
    the information contained in the first notice, indicate that the vehicle has been reassigned and
    is subject to an out-of-cycle follow-up inspection at an official inspection station. In no case
    shall the Agency send a notice of an on-road exceedence to the owner of a vehicle that was
    found to exceed the on-road remote sensing emission standards if the vehicle is registered
    outside the affected counties.

    SUBPART H: ON-BOARD DIAGNOSTIC TEST STANDARDS
    Section 240.191 Applicability

    13
    The standards of this Subpart apply to all 1996 and newer model year light duty vehicles, light
    duty trucks 1, and light duty trucks 2 that are required to meet the standards contained in 40
    C.F.R. § 86.094-17 and which are inspected utilizing the on-board diagnostic test procedures
    that will be adopted by the Agency in 35 Ill. Adm. Code 276. Vehicles that receive a result of
    fail do not thereby fail their emissions test until January 1, 2001.
    (Source: Added at 22 Ill. Reg. 13723, effective July 13, 1998)
    Section 240.192 On-Board Diagnostic Test Standards
    Vehicles subject to on-board diagnostic testing shall fail the on-board diagnostic test if one of
    the following occurs:
    a)
    the vehicle connector is missing, has been tampered with, or is otherwise
    inoperable;
    b)
    the malfunction indicator light is commanded to be illuminated and it is not
    visually illuminated according to visual inspection; or
    c)
    the malfunction indicator light is commanded to be illuminated and any of the
    following on-board diagnostic codes are present (where X refers to any digit):
    1)
    Any PX1XX Fuel and Air Metering codes
    2)
    Any PX2XX Fuel and Air Metering codes
    3)
    Any PX3XX Ignition System or Misfire codes
    4)
    Any PX4XX Auxiliary Emission Controls codes
    5)
    P0500 Vehicle Speed Sensor Malfunction
    6)
    P0501 Vehicle Speed Sensor Range/Malfunction
    7)
    P0502 Vehicle Speed Sensor Circuit Low Input
    8)
    P0503 Vehicle Speed Sensor Intermittent/Erratic/High
    9)
    P0505 Idle Control System Malfunction
    10)
    P0506 Idle Control System RPM Lower Than Expected
    11)
    P0507 Idle Control System RPM Higher Than Expected

    14
    12)
    P0510 Closed Throttle Position Switch Malfunction
    13)
    P0550 Power Steering Pressure Sensor Circuit Malfunction
    14)
    P0551 Power Steering Pressure Sensor Circuit Malfunction
    15)
    P0552 Power Steering Pressure Sensor Circuit Low Input
    16)
    P0553 Power Steering Pressure Sensor Circuit Intermittent
    17)
    P0554 Power Steering Pressure Sensor Circuit Intermittent
    18)
    P0560 System Voltage Malfunction
    19)
    P0561 System Voltage Unstable
    20)
    P0562 System Voltage Low
    21)
    P0563 System Voltage High
    22)
    Any PX6XX Computer and Output Circuits codes
    23)
    P0703 Brake Switch Input
    24)
    P0705 Transmission Range Sensor Circuit Malfunction (PRNDL Input)
    25)
    P0706 Transmission Range Sensor Circuit Range/Performance
    26)
    P0707 Transmission Range Sensor Circuit Low Input
    27)
    P0708 Transmission Range Sensor Circuit High Input
    28)
    P0709 Transmission Range Sensor Circuit Intermittent
    29)
    P0719 Torque Converter/Brake Switch "B" Circuit Low
    30)
    P0720 Output Speed Sensor Circuit Malfunction
    31)
    P0721 Output Speed Sensor Circuit Range/Performance
    32)
    P0722 Output Speed Sensor Circuit No Signal
    33)
    P0723 Output Speed Sensor Circuit Intermittent
    34)
    P0724 Torque Converter/Brake Switch "B" Circuit High

    15
    35)
    P0725 Engine Speed Input Circuit Malfunction
    36)
    P0726 Engine Speed Input Circuit Range/Performance
    37)
    P0727 Engine Speed Input Circuit No Signal
    38)
    P0728 Engine Speed Input Circuit Intermittent
    39)
    P0740 Torque Converter Clutch System Malfunction
    40)
    P0741 Torque Converter System Performance or Stuck Off
    41)
    P0742 Torque Converter System Stuck On
    42)
    P0743 Torque Converter System Electrical
    43)
    P0744 Torque Converter System Intermittent
